Glinki, Kolno County
Glinki is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Kolno, within Kolno County, Podlaskie Voivodeship, in north-eastern Poland. It lies approximately 15 kilometres north-east of Kolno and 86 km north-west of the regional capital Białystok. The village has a population of 196.

Kowalewo, Warmian-Masurian Voivodeship
Kowalewo is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Biała Piska, within Pisz County, Warmian-Masurian Voivodeship, in northern Poland. It lies approximately 10 kilometres south of Biała Piska, 20 km south-east of Pisz, and 108 km east of the regional capital Olsztyn. Before 1945 the area was part of Germany. The village has a population of 220.
